Melissa’s strength lies in her synergy with Attack Speed. Her second skill, ‘Eyes on You!’, links enemies to her doll, Muddles. Every basic attack she lands on a linked target is replicated on all other linked enemies. This mechanic transforms her from a single-target threat into a team-fight shredder. Therefore, our entire strategy, from emblem choices to itemization, revolves around maximizing the frequency of her attacks. How to Execute the Perfect Game with Melissa

Mastering Melissa requires more than just knowing her build; it’s about understanding her power spikes and role in each phase of the game. Following this MLBB updated marksman emblem guide for Melissa gold lane 2026 will give you the tools, but execution is key.

Early Game: Laning & Farming (0-5 minutes)

Your primary goal is to farm safely and efficiently. Thanks to your ‘Swiftness’ talent providing +15% Attack Speed from level 1, you have a distinct advantage. Use your passive, ‘Doll Buster’, to last-hit minions with ease. Use Skill 2 (‘Eyes on You!’) to link the enemy laner and the minion wave. This allows you to poke your opponent while simultaneously clearing the wave. Avoid aggressive all-ins unless your jungler is ganking. Your priority is gold. A strong early game farm sets the stage for mid-game dominance.

Mid Game: Objective Control & Rotations (5-12 minutes)

Once you’ve secured your first core item (typically Corrosion Scythe or Demon Hunter Sword), your power spikes significantly. This is where the ‘Seasoned Hunter’ talent shines. You deal 15% increased damage to the Turtle and Turrets. Communicate with your team to secure these objectives. Your ability to melt the Turtle can swing the game’s momentum. After taking the outer turret in the gold lane, rotate to the mid lane to apply pressure. Use your ultimate defensively to escape ganks and create space for your team to operate.

Late Game: Team Fights & Positioning (12+ minutes)

In the late game, you are the team’s primary win condition. Your positioning is paramount. Stay in the backline, protected by your tank and support. Before a fight breaks out, throw Muddles (Skill 2) into the enemy cluster. As the fight begins, activate your ‘Phase Shift Charge’ talent by hitting any enemy. Use the massive 45% movement speed burst to kite, reposition, and dodge enemy skills. If a diver like Fanny or Ling gets too close, immediately use your ultimate, ‘Go Away!’, to knock them back and create a safe zone. From inside your protective circle, you can unleash a torrent of damage, shredding the entire enemy team through your linked doll.

Primary Build: The “Swift Kiter” Setup

This is the go-to build in over 90% of games. It focuses on maximizing sustained DPS and mobility, the two pillars of Melissa’s kit.

  • Base Emblem: Marksman
  • Tier 1: Swiftness (x3)
  • Tier 2: Seasoned Hunter
  • Tier 3: Phase Shift Charge

Tier 1 Talent Analysis: Swiftness vs. Alternatives

Swiftness (+15% Attack Speed): This is non-negotiable. More attacks per second directly translates to more AoE damage via Skill 2 and faster stacking of item effects like Corrosion Scythe. Starting the game with this significant boost accelerates your farm and makes early trades much more favorable. While ‘Thrill’ (Adaptive Attack) might seem tempting, the raw attack frequency provided by Swiftness offers far greater value for Melissa’s scaling.

Tier 2 Talent Analysis: Seasoned Hunter’s Dominance

Seasoned Hunter (15% increased damage to Lord, Turtle, Turrets): In the objective-driven 2026 meta, this talent is a game-changer. It allows Melissa to secure a global gold lead for her team by melting objectives. Taking a turret plate or securing a Turtle just a few seconds faster can prevent an enemy rotation and snowball your advantage. While defensive options like ‘Tenacity’ are viable against heavy CC, the strategic advantage offered by Seasoned Hunter is too powerful to ignore in most scenarios.

Tier 3 Core Talent: Why Phase Shift Charge is King

Phase Shift Charge (Gain 45% Movement Speed and restore HP on basic attack, 6s CD): This talent is the heart of modern Melissa gameplay. It single-handedly solves her mobility issues. The burst of speed allows you to endlessly kite fighters, dodge crucial skill shots, and chase down fleeing enemies. The small HP restoration adds valuable sustain during prolonged fights. The synergy is perfect: proc the speed boost, use your ultimate to create space, and then reposition at lightning speed to continue your assault. It elevates Melissa from a static turret to a mobile death machine, a core principle of this MLBB updated marksman emblem guide for Melissa gold lane 2026.

Situational Build: The “Glass Cannon” Assassin Counter

When facing an enemy team with 3+ high-mobility, low-HP heroes (e.g., Ling, Fanny, Joy), you can opt for a higher-risk, higher-burst build.

  • Base Emblem: Assassin
  • Tier 1: Rupture (x3) for Adaptive Penetration
  • Tier 2: Master Assassin for increased damage when alone with a target
  • Tier 3: Lethal Ignition for extra burn damage

This build sacrifices sustain and mobility for raw burst damage, aiming to eliminate a key squishy target before they can act. It requires excellent positioning and team protection, as you are far more vulnerable without Phase Shift Charge.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Is Weakness Finder still a good talent for Melissa in 2026?

A: While Weakness Finder was a popular choice in previous metas, it has been largely superseded by Phase Shift Charge. Melissa already builds Corrosion Scythe, which provides a reliable slow. Doubling down on slows with the emblem offers diminishing returns compared to the immense mobility and survivability gained from Phase Shift Charge. The speed boost is far more valuable for kiting and repositioning in the current dive-heavy meta.

Q: When exactly should I use the situational Assassin emblem build?

A: Reserve the Assassin emblem build for very specific enemy compositions. Use it only when the enemy team has three or more squishy, high-priority targets (like mages and other marksmen) and lacks a formidable frontline of durable fighters or tanks. If they have heroes like Edith, Fredrinn, or Baxia, the sustained damage from the standard Marksman build will be far more effective. The Assassin build is a high-risk gamble that relies on ending fights quickly.

Q: What are the three core items that synergize best with this emblem setup?

A: The three must-build items that perfectly complement the recommended emblem setup are: 1) **Corrosion Scythe** (for attack speed and slow), 2) **Demon Hunter Sword** (for melting high-HP targets and more attack speed), and 3) **Golden Staff** (to convert critical chance into more attack speed and trigger attack effects faster).
